New Delhi: In the Modi government 2.0, Home Minister Amit Shah on Thursday flagged off the second high-speed train Vande Bharat Express between the national capital Delhi to Katra. On this occasion, other central ministers including Amit Shah gave a message to stop the use of single-use plastic. At a function organized at the railway station on the occasion of the inauguration of the country's second Vande Bharat Express train, the staged guest Amit Shah enjoyed the tea of Kulhad.

During this time, steel bottles were placed on the platform instead of plastic for water. Apart from Home Minister Amit Shah, Prime Minister Office Minister Jitendra Singh, Railway Minister Piyush Goyal, Health Minister Harsh Vardhan and Minister of State for Railways Suresh C Angadi enjoyed hot tea in Kulhar. On this, Amit Shah wrote on his tweet that 'Indian Railways has started using mud axes at 400 stations in the direction of Modi Ji to stop the use of single-use plastic'.

Home Minister Amit Shah further wrote in his tweet that 'this will not only benefit the environment but will also promote Indian handicrafts and employment. Today I too enjoyed Kulhar tea. Let us tell you that to save the environment, the use of single-use plastic has been completely banned from October 2 (Gandhi Jayanti).
